/**
 * Manages a site recovery network mapping on Azure. A network mapping decides how to translate connected networks when a VM is migrated from one region to another.
 * ## Example Usage
 * 
 * ```typescript
 * import * as pulumi from "@pulumi/pulumi";
 * import * as azure from "@pulumi/azure";
 * const primary = new azure.core.ResourceGroup("primary", {
 *     name: "tfex-network-mapping-primary",
 *     location: "West US",
 * });
 * const secondary = new azure.core.ResourceGroup("secondary", {
 *     name: "tfex-network-mapping-secondary",
 *     location: "East US",
 * });
 * const vault = new azure.recoveryservices.Vault("vault", {
 *     name: "example-recovery-vault",
 *     location: secondary.location,
 *     resourceGroupName: secondary.name,
 *     sku: "Standard",
 * });
 * const primaryFabric = new azure.siterecovery.Fabric("primary", {
 *     name: "primary-fabric",
 *     resourceGroupName: secondary.name,
 *     recoveryVaultName: vault.name,
 *     location: primary.location,
 * });
 * const secondaryFabric = new azure.siterecovery.Fabric("secondary", {
 *     name: "secondary-fabric",
 *     resourceGroupName: secondary.name,
 *     recoveryVaultName: vault.name,
 *     location: secondary.location,
 * }, {
 *     dependsOn: [primaryFabric],
 * });
 * const primaryVirtualNetwork = new azure.network.VirtualNetwork("primary", {
 *     name: "network1",
 *     resourceGroupName: primary.name,
 *     addressSpaces: ["192.168.1.0/24"],
 *     location: primary.location,
 * });
 * const secondaryVirtualNetwork = new azure.network.VirtualNetwork("secondary", {
 *     name: "network2",
 *     resourceGroupName: secondary.name,
 *     addressSpaces: ["192.168.2.0/24"],
 *     location: secondary.location,
 * });
 * const recovery_mapping = new azure.siterecovery.NetworkMapping("recovery-mapping", {
 *     name: "recovery-network-mapping-1",
 *     resourceGroupName: secondary.name,
 *     recoveryVaultName: vault.name,
 *     sourceRecoveryFabricName: "primary-fabric",
 *     targetRecoveryFabricName: "secondary-fabric",
 *     sourceNetworkId: primaryVirtualNetwork.id,
 *     targetNetworkId: secondaryVirtualNetwork.id,
 * });
 * ```

 * ## Import
 * Site Recovery Network Mapping can be imported using the `resource id`, e.g.
 * ```sh
 * $ pulumi import azure:siterecovery/networkMapping:NetworkMapping mymapping /subscriptions/00000000-0000-0000-0000-000000000000/resourceGroups/resource-group-name/providers/Microsoft.RecoveryServices/vaults/recovery-vault-name/replicationFabrics/primary-fabric-name/replicationNetworks/azureNetwork/replicationNetworkMappings/mapping-name
 * ```
 * @property name The name of the network mapping. Changing this forces a new resource to be created.
 * @property recoveryVaultName The name of the vault that should be updated. Changing this forces a new resource to be created.
 * @property resourceGroupName Name of the resource group where the vault that should be updated is located. Changing this forces a new resource to be created.
 * @property sourceNetworkId The id of the primary network. Changing this forces a new resource to be created.
 * @property sourceRecoveryFabricName Specifies the ASR fabric where mapping should be created. Changing this forces a new resource to be created.
 * @property targetNetworkId The id of the recovery network. Changing this forces a new resource to be created.
 * @property targetRecoveryFabricName The Azure Site Recovery fabric object corresponding to the recovery Azure region. Changing this forces a new resource to be created.
 */
